[vlmc-devel] [PATCH 12/12] WorkflowRenderer: Set AudioBitrate and VideoBitrate to the renderer when startRenderToFile
Yikai Lu
luyikei.qmltu at gmail.com
Wed Apr 6 09:58:25 CEST 2016
---
src/Renderer/WorkflowRenderer.cpp | 3 +++
1 file changed, 3 insertions(+)
diff --git a/src/Renderer/WorkflowRenderer.cpp b/src/Renderer/WorkflowRenderer.cpp
index 515c64c..faf1083 100644
--- a/src/Renderer/WorkflowRenderer.cpp
+++ b/src/Renderer/WorkflowRenderer.cpp
@@ -245,6 +245,9 @@ WorkflowRenderer::startRenderToFile( const QString& outputFileName )
{
prepareSetup();
m_sourceRenderer->setOutputFile( qPrintable( outputFileName ) );
+ m_sourceRenderer->setOutputAudioBitrate( Core::instance()->project()->audioBitrate() );
+ m_sourceRenderer->setOutputVideoBitrate( Core::instance()->project()->videoBitrate() );
+ m_sourceRenderer->setOutputFile( qPrintable( outputFileName ) );
connect( m_mainWorkflow, &MainWorkflow::mainWorkflowEndReached, this, &WorkflowRenderer::renderComplete );
connect( m_mainWorkflow, &MainWorkflow::mainWorkflowEndReached, this, &WorkflowRenderer::stop );
m_mainWorkflow->setFullSpeedRender( true );
--
1.9.1
More information about the Vlmc-devel
mailing list